Transaction 2f62f4060cd60055be15f57cc9f153571a251ebe8d64633c690b8bb7e205ea3a
1 Input
1 Output
-
2f62f4060cd60055be15f57cc9f153571a251ebe8d64633c690b8bb7e205ea3a:0
- value
- 100997891
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7ad71b4915625e951e3dd16c478e3b5ca192ae33 OP_EQUAL
- address
- 3CtY3pCM3fEeHgptPUFEtMNRoFfkaGq9dn